Overview

ServiceGrid is a white-label service-management platform that connects three audiences around a single job: customers who request service, office staff who schedule and dispatch it, and field workers who carry it out. It was built first as the operational backbone for SOLEC, then generalized so it can be re-skinned for any service business.

Architecture

The data model treats every service request as a job that moves through a shared lifecycle, so customers, staff, and field workers all read from and write to the same source of truth instead of scattered WhatsApp threads and spreadsheets. Roles and permissions gate what each audience sees, and theming lives in configuration rather than code so a new client can be onboarded without a fork. SOLEC is the proving ground; the architecture is deliberately tenant-agnostic.
